Just off Flagstaff Road, Lost Gulch Overlook offers a stunning lookout over the forested foothills and mountains beyond. This short stop is common for sunset and sunrise views. The very short trail is also easy and simple for all skill levels.
Lost Gulch Overlook is about 4.4 miles up Flagstaff Road. Please note: the vehicle length limit for Flagstaff Road is 30 feet.

Never park in the roadway. The roadway is defined as the space between the white (fog) line and the yellow (center) line. If ANY part of your vehicle (tire, mirror) is between the white and yellow lines, your vehicle is a hazard and can be ticketed/towed immediately.

Learn about bringing your dog to OSMP. Dogs must be on a hand-held leash at all times in the Lost Gulch Overlook area. Dog excrement removal is required by law. A dog station is available to aid in the collection of dog excrement.

Mountain lions inhabit this area. Coyotes, foxes, mule deer and raptors are commonly sighted.
